Analysis
The most recent figure for herbaceous crops — area from modis in Grenada is 0.53 1000 ha, measured in 2024. That is the highest value across all 24 years on record.
That represents a change of up 39.5% on the previous year and up 55.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, herbaceous crops — area from modis in Grenada peaked at 0.53 1000 ha in 2024 and was at its lowest, 0.19 1000 ha, in 2012.
Grenada ranks 192nd of 240 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 24 years of available data.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Land Cover data under the Agri-Environmental Indicators section contains land cover information organized by the land cover classes of the international standard system for Environmental and Economic Accounting Central Framework (SEEA CF). The land cover information is compiled from publicly available Global Land Cover (GLC) maps: a) MODIS land cover types based on the Land Cover Classification System, LCCS; b) The European Spatial Agency (ESA) Climate Change Initiative (CCI) annual land cover maps produced by the Université catholique de Louvain (UCL)-Geomatics and now under the European Copernicus Program; c) The annual land cover maps which were produced under the European Copernicus Global Land Service (CGLS) (CGLS land cover, containing discrete land cover categorization), with spatial resolution 100m; and d) the WorldCover maps of the European Space Agency, produced at 10m resolution.
